Compagnie Lombard Odier SCmA Sells 2,892 Shares of Taiwan Semiconductor Manufacturing Company Limited (NYSE:TSM)

July 12, 2022
Source: tickerreport.com tickerreport.com
News Snapshot:
Compagnie Lombard Odier SCmA lowered its position in shares of Taiwan Semiconductor Manufacturing Company Limited ( NYSE:TSM – Get Rating ) by 2.4% in the first quarter, according to the company in its most recent disclosure with the Securities & Exchange Commission. The fund owned 119,562 shares of the semiconductor company’s stock after selling 2,892 shares during the quarter. Compagnie Lombard Odier SCmA’s holdings in Taiwan Semiconductor Manufacturing were worth $12,467,000 at the end of the most recent reporting period.
